The Enduring Legacy of Chanel
When we talk about Chanel, we're not just talking about a fashion house; we're talking about a revolution. Gabrielle "Coco" Chanel herself was a visionary, a woman who dared to break free from the restrictive styles of her time and usher in an era of chic simplicity and functional elegance. She championed comfortable yet sophisticated designs, liberating women with her jersey dresses, the timeless little black dress, and the iconic tweed suit. These weren't just clothes; they were statements of independence and modern femininity. And then there's the fragrance, the legendary Chanel No. 5. Launched in 1921, it wasn't just another perfume; it was a radical departure. Unlike the single-floral scents popular at the time, No. 5 was a complex aldehyde fragrance, a sophisticated blend that was both abstract and deeply personal. Coco Chanel famously said she wanted a woman's perfume "with the scent of a woman," and she certainly achieved it. The minimalist, rectangular bottle, a stark contrast to the ornate designs of the era, further emphasized her modern aesthetic.
